The Prompt Triangle: A Registered Report on Prompts as Hybrid Artifacts
Abstract
AI-based coding assistants are transforming software development by shifting effort from writing code to crafting prompts that guide code generation. Despite their growing importance, little empirical evidence exists on how prompts function as software engineering artifacts. Building on prior work framing prompts as mixed artifacts combining requirement intent and solution guidance, we build on the Prompt Triangle, a conceptual model describing prompts along three components: Functionality and Quality (requirements), General Solutions (architectural guidance), and Specific Solutions (implementation constraints). This registered report presents the Stage 1 protocol for a confirmatory study investigating how prompts evolve and how their alignment with requirements engineering (RE) activities predicts development outcomes. We preregister four hypotheses examining prompt evolution, developer characteristics, RE activity alignment, and temporal patterns. We employ a controlled experiment (n=30), community uploads, and mined data using dual-coding to test whether prompting patterns predict development success.
